The second edition of Social Work Almanac makes it easier than ever for human services professionals to find timely social welfare data. It succinctly presents, in one convenient source, the most current statistics related to social work. Leon Ginsberg has rigorously researched and compiled the latest facts and figures to update his practical compendium of statistical data related to social welfare. As a result, social work's most comprehensive sourcebook is now 61 percent larger, with 69 percent more tables and 73 percent more figures. Widely used by social workers, administrators, organizers, and human services professionals, Social Work Almanac, Second Edition is a useful tool for identifying trends, substantiating reports, preparing funding proposals, writing papers, and more.

Contents include Basic Demographic Data on the U.S. Population, Children, Crime and Delinquency, Health and Mortality Statistics, Education, Mental Health, Older Adults, Social Welfare, Economic Assistance, Housing, and Homelessness, Social Work Professional Issues, References, Index.
